Position Description

The CCH Manager is primarily respon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the Child Care Home (CCH), ensuring regulatory compliance, and leading the team to deliver excellent, trauma-informed child care services.

In addition to this core operational role, the Manager supports the Director in advancing strategic and programmatic goals across Early Intervention Services (EIS) and training platforms including Family Academy and Community Education. The Manager monitors KPIs, contributes to quarterly reporting, and works closely with frontline teams to uphold child- and youth-centered care standards.

The Manager must reflect the vision, mission, and values of Mother's Choice and be deeply committed to child protection and championing every child grows up in a safe, loving, and permanent family.

Job Responsibilities
1. CCH Operations and Service Delivery (Primary Responsibility)

Lead and oversee all daily operations of the Child Care Home, ensuring safe, trauma-informed, and child-centered care with full regulatory compliance. Serve as the primary point of contact for CCH operational matters, including staff management, resident welfare, guest and visitor hospitality, and day-to-day service delivery.

2. Strategic Support and Program Development

Support the Director in delivering strategic, operational, and programmatic goals across CCH and related services including EIS. Contribute to the development and implementation of best practices and standardized models to ensure program quality, consistency, and sustainability.

3. Training, Capacity Building and Community Education

Coordinate internal training and assist in developing train-the-trainer resources in support of the Family Academy. Contribute to Community Education initiatives that share best practices with external partners and the wider community.

4. Monitoring, Evaluation and Reporting

Track KPIs across program areas, support performance management, and contribute to accurate quarterly reporting. Collaborate with IT and data teams to maintain effective systems for service tracking and outcome measurement.

5. Team Leadership and Development

Coach, mentor, and develop staff while supporting succession planning. Foster a collaborative, mission-driven team culture aligned with the values of Mother's Choice.

6. Stakeholder Engagement and Sector Collaboration

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to support integrated service delivery. Coordinate with the Volunteer Engagement team to recruit, train, and manage professional volunteers contributing to programs and training.

7. Compliance, Risk and Quality Assurance

Ensure operations comply with Social Welfare Department and all relevant regulatory requirements. Responsible for resource management, budget oversight, and continuous process improvement to enhance service quality and sustainability.

Requirements
  •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field such as education, public health, allied health, nonprofit management or a related discipline; Postgraduate qualifications in public health, education, business, or social policy are an advantage
  • Candidates from diverse backgrounds, such as business, law, public policy, IT, finance, or social impact, are encouraged to apply if they demonstrate a strong commitment to child well-being and a willingness to learn
  • 10 years of relevant experience with minimum 5 years in a management capacity
  • Strong leadership, organizational management, problem solving and crisis management skills
  • Planning and project management skills
  • Experience in training, capacity building, or curriculum development is an asset
  • Demonstrated ability to work collaboratively across teams and with diverse stakeholders
  • Excellent interpersonal skills, with excellent written and verbal communication in English and Chinese
  • Ability to think critically, manage multiple priorities, and adapt to changing needs
  • Values-driven, ethical, and committed to continuous learning and professional growth
  • Must share the commitment of Mother’s Choice in upholding the safety and protection of children as paramount.
